The role

The national consultant will support the embedding of a human rights-based approach to education, focusing on equality and inclusion, and building capacities of education actors.

What you'll do

  • Support the institutionalization of regulatory and methodological frameworks that integrate the Accelerated Learning Programme (ALP) and human rights-based approach to education
  • Provide support to seven selected institutions on inclusive development of institutional action plans for ensuring a human rights compliant environment
  • Develop and conduct capacity building programs for teachers from each pilot school
  • Support the design and delivery of Training of Trainers (ToT) programme on human rights education

What it takes

  • First degree in education, psychology, social work, or related fields
  • At least 5 years of experience in pedagogy, psychology, inclusive education, or related relevant field
  • Proven expertise in the field of equality and inclusion
  • Experience of providing coaching for teachers
